Freigeben über


MediaComposition.GetThumbnailsAsync Methode

Definition

Ruft asynchron eine Vektoransicht von Miniaturansichten der Medienkomposition ab.

public:
 virtual IAsyncOperation<IVectorView<ImageStream ^> ^> ^ GetThumbnailsAsync(IIterable<TimeSpan> ^ timesFromStart, int scaledWidth, int scaledHeight, VideoFramePrecision framePrecision) = GetThumbnailsAsync;
IAsyncOperation<IVectorView<ImageStream>> GetThumbnailsAsync(IIterable<TimeSpan> const& timesFromStart, int const& scaledWidth, int const& scaledHeight, VideoFramePrecision const& framePrecision);
public IAsyncOperation<IReadOnlyList<ImageStream>> GetThumbnailsAsync(IEnumerable<System.TimeSpan> timesFromStart, int scaledWidth, int scaledHeight, VideoFramePrecision framePrecision);
function getThumbnailsAsync(timesFromStart, scaledWidth, scaledHeight, framePrecision)
Public Function GetThumbnailsAsync (timesFromStart As IEnumerable(Of TimeSpan), scaledWidth As Integer, scaledHeight As Integer, framePrecision As VideoFramePrecision) As IAsyncOperation(Of IReadOnlyList(Of ImageStream))

Parameter

timesFromStart

IIterable<TimeSpan>

IEnumerable<TimeSpan>

Gibt die Punkte im Zeitleiste der MediaComposition an, von der aus die Miniaturansichten gerendert werden sollen, die vom Anfang der MediaComposition entfernt sind.

scaledWidth
Int32

int

Gibt die Zielbreite an, mit der gerendert werden soll. Die Standardeinstellung ist 0. scaledWidth und/oder scaledHeight kann optional sein. siehe Hinweise.

scaledHeight
Int32

int

Gibt die Zielhöhe an, in der gerendert werden soll. Die Standardeinstellung ist 0. scaledWidth und/oder scaledHeight kann optional sein. siehe Hinweise.

framePrecision
VideoFramePrecision

Gibt den Algorithmus für die Framegenauigkeit an, der beim Abrufen der Miniaturansichten verwendet werden soll.

Gibt zurück

Eine Vektoransicht für die resultierenden Miniaturansichten.

Hinweise

Wenn scaledWidth und scaledHeight festgelegt sind, wird das Seitenverhältnis der ursprünglichen MediaComposition ignoriert, und Ihre Werte können das Seitenverhältnis ändern.

Wenn entweder scaledWidth oder scaledHeight , aber nicht beides angegeben ist, steuert der Wert, den Sie bereitstellen, diese Dimension, aber das Seitenverhältnis wird beibehalten (die andere Dimension wird basierend auf der Faktorierung des ursprünglichen Seitenverhältnisses der MediaComposition berechnet).

Gilt für: